Angel's walking was done on transparent struts. The positioning of them allows people to swim around him and also allows him to drop a shoe in between any of the struts. You'll notice no one ever swims directly below where his feet touch.

Blaine does two different levitations:

1. Balducci levitation which relies on the viewing angle

2. A false levitation using wires

What they do is, he performs the balducci levitation and gets their reaction, THEN he does the false one and they show the false one on TV after they realize it's fake, but then play their initial reaction.
